    Abstract: A photoconductive drum (32) is charged, radiated with a light image of an original document (34) and developed to produce a toner image. The density of the toner image is sensed and additional toner fed to a developing unit (37) if the sensed density is below a predetermined value. The sensed toner density is compensated for variations in charge potential, light image intensity, electrostatic image potential, developing bias voltage, power supply voltage and/or sensor output so as to be independent of these variables.

    Abstract: An electrode (17) is provided adjacent to a photoconductive drum (12) to sense the background area potential at a leading edge of an electrostatic image on the drum (12). An electrically conductive shield (26) surrounds all surfaces of the electrode (17) except a surface which faces the drum (12). A voltage follower (18) has an input connected to the electrode (17) and an output connected to the shield (26). This makes the capacitance between the electrode (17) and the drum (12) much greater than the capacitance between the electrode (17) and ground. The surface of the electrode (17) facing the drum (12) is formed with a pattern of projections and depressions to increase the surface area thereof and thereby the capacitance between the electrode (17) and the drum (12).

    Abstract: A photoconductive drum (12) is electrostatically charged and radiated with a light image of an original document (16) to form an electrostatic image. The average value of the electrostatic potential of the electrostatic image is sensed and a developing bias voltage controlled in accordance therewith. The bias voltage is progressively increased when the sensed electrostatic potential is below a predetermined value and is reduced to a lower value when the electrostatic potential exceeds the predetermined value. The electrostatic potential is below the predetermined value for original documents constituted by printed pages and above the predetermined value for original documents constituted by photographs and other continuous tone documents.

    Abstract: Prior to optical scanning of an original document (14) for producing an electrostatic image thereof on a photoconductive drum (12), the optical density of the document (14) is sensed and a light image intensity and a developing bias voltage are set in accordance with a sensed minimum or background density of the document (14).
